    July 21, 2005 at 7:16 pm in reply to: DVCPro50

    Pro50 support is absent on PPRO via firewire. You can capture SDI with a Black Magic card or something or you can add a Axio card from Matrox and use it’s firewire connection (at great expense).

    Other PC software you can use Edius (with extra $ codecs) or Avid DV express (I think)or Pinacle Liquid Broadcast (I think). One of the codec companies, MainConcept I think, sell a PC DV50 codec, but I haven’t found anything that will capture with it.

    Adobe is shooting their product in the foot by not supplying the Pro50 and Pro100 codecs, especially with the Panasonic P2 products coming along. I think they blame windows but they are big enough to solve it without Bill Gates.
